Crucial Arsenal Man To Miss A Month With Calf Problem
Arsenal goalkeeper Petr Cech is set to miss at least a month due to a calf injury, according to The Mirror. The Czech was forced off during Saturday's disappointing 3-1 defeat to West Brom but now faces a longer spell on the sidelines due to the problem. The goalkeeper is expected to miss the games against Manchester City, West Ham and Crystal Palace with Arsenal needing to get back on track after suffering four defeats in their last four Premier League games.
